#e95f20 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e95f20 is composed of 91.4% red, 37.3%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 52%. #e95f20 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be40 with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#e95f20 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e95f20 has RGB values of R:233, G:95,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.86,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15294240.

Shades and Tints of #e95f20

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090301 is the darkest color, while #fef9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e95f20

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b827e is the less saturated color, while #fc580d is the most saturated one.
